Entry Level Sales Executive – Tech Sales
Location: Manchester City Centre
Salary: £25,000 starting base + uncapped commission (OTE £35k Year 1 / £100k+ Year 5)
Promotions every 12 months | Full training provided | No experience required
We’re hiring for one of the most successful tech companies in Europe – a market leader with a massive footprint across the UK. This is your chance to join a high-growth team in Manchester, learn how to build a book of business, and earn serious commission while you do it.
If you’re ambitious, confident, and want a career where hard work = real rewards — this is for you.
What you’ll be doing:
- Building your own client portfolio across the UK
- Sourcing new business via prospecting, email and LinkedIn
- Managing your sales pipeline, spotting opportunities, and closing deals
- Becoming a trusted advisor to your customers
- Owning your desk like it’s your own business
What you’ll need:
- Some experience in sales, customer service or retail is a bonus – but not essential
- Hunger to learn, grow and hit targets
- A natural communicator who thrives in a fast-paced environment
- Must be able to reliably commute to the Manchester office (Northern Quarter)
What you’ll get:
- £25,000 starting salary – rising to £27k after probation
- Realistic first year OTE £35,000 (uncapped)
- 6-figure earnings possible by year 5
- Promotion + £2k salary bump possible within 3 months
- Top-tier tech setup for office and home working
- Private healthcare and subsidised medical benefits
- Social events, incentives, and high-performing team culture
- 25–30 days holiday + bank holidays + optional unpaid leave
- Training, mentorship and progression into senior, enterprise or leadership roles

How to prepare for a job interview at enable recruitment | B Corp™
✨Know Your Stuff
Before the interview, make sure you research the company and its products. Understand their market position and what makes them a leader in tech sales. This will show your genuine interest and help you answer questions more confidently.
✨Showcase Your Communication Skills
As a Sales Executive, communication is key. Practice articulating your thoughts clearly and concisely. You might want to prepare a few examples of how you've successfully communicated in past roles, even if they were in customer service or retail.
✨Demonstrate Your Ambition
This role is all about growth and hitting targets. Be ready to discuss your career aspirations and how you plan to achieve them. Highlight your hunger to learn and grow within the company, as this aligns perfectly with their values.
✨Prepare Questions
At the end of the interview, you'll likely be asked if you have any questions. Prepare thoughtful questions about the company culture, training opportunities, and what success looks like in the first year. This shows you're serious about the role and eager to engage.
